Marcus starts his model’s off with a thorough one-on-one consultation that includes an in-depth analysis of the model’s current hair condition. He follows that with either deep conditioning, fortifying, hydrating, or cleansing shampoo and conditioner. This will ensure that the model’s hair is infused with the proper nutrients and moisture needed to create a healthy hair growth environment. Marcus also gave his model a precision trim and flat iron process before the sew-in process began. Removing split ends is vital to ensure the hair doesn’t continue to split during the growing process. Afterward, Marcus braided his model’s hair down so that it would lay underneath the hair additions he was about to apply.
Choosing the Right Hair for a Curly Sew-in
The curls in this curly sew-in hairstyle we pre-packaged in the hair additions Marcus chose to create this look. The hair comes from an exclusive hair line created by Marcus. It’s designed to ensure that he would always have consistent, high-quality results with his sew-in installations. Marcus also chose a color for the hair additions that would precisely match his model’s own hair. This helps to further the illusion that the hair additions are the model’s own hair.
Once the correct hair additions were chosen, Marcus shampooed and conditioned the hair additions. This is done before installing them over the model’s own hair. Once the installation was completed, Marcus used setting lotion to define the curls. He then fluffed the hair additions out to make this look. Taking Care of Your Curly Sew-in Hairstyle at Home
Marcus Doss ensured that this curly sew-in hairstyle would be elegant to the eye. It would be healthy for the model’s own hair, and easy to maintain also. To keep these hair additions in shape, Marcus recommends using setting lotion to create two large twists at night. In the mornings, simply pull the twists apart and you’ll have a lovely twist-out hairstyle. You should wrap your hair at night with some type of silk or satin covering to help lock in moisture.
